Understanding Ski Pant Features

When selecting outdoor ski pants, several key features should be considered:Insulation: Ski pants come with varying levels of insulation, depending on the temperature conditions you'll be facing. Choose pants with insulation that provides sufficient warmth without being overly bulky.
Waterproofing and Breathability: Waterproof and breathable fabrics are crucial for keeping you dry and comfortable. Look for waterproof coatings with high ratings and breathable membranes that allow moisture to escape.
Fit: Ski pants should fit snugly but not restrict your movement. They should provide enough room to layer underneath for added warmth, if needed.
Pockets: Ski pants often feature multiple pockets for storing essential items like lift passes, snacks, and small gear.
Ventilation Zippers: Ventilation zippers allow you to adjust airflow and prevent overheating during strenuous activities or warmer weather conditions.

Choosing the Right Insulation for Your Needs

The level of insulation in ski pants determines how warm they will keep you. Here's a breakdown of the common insulation options:Down Insulation: Down is highly effective at trapping heat while being lightweight and compressible. However, it loses its insulating properties when wet.
Synthetic Insulation: Synthetic materials like PrimaLoft and Thinsulate provide excellent warmth and retain their insulating abilities even when damp.
Combination Insulation: Some ski pants offer a combination of down and synthetic insulation, providing both warmth and moisture resistance.

Selecting Waterproof and Breathable Fabrics

Waterproof fabrics are essential for keeping you dry in wet or snowy conditions. Look for pants with a waterproof rating of at least 10,000mm. Breathability allows moisture vapor to escape, preventing you from feeling clammy or uncomfortable. Choose pants with a breathability rating of at least 10,000g/m²/24hr.

Fitting and Adjusting Ski Pants

Properly fitting ski pants are crucial for comfort and performance. Try on different sizes to find the right fit, ensuring the pants are snug around your waist and hips without being too tight. Adjust the waist cinches and suspenders for a secure fit. Ski pants should reach your ankles, allowing for some overlap with your ski boots.

Other Features to Consider

In addition to the essential features mentioned above, consider the following elements when choosing outdoor ski pants:Reinforced Knees and Seat: Reinforced areas in these high-wear zones enhance durability and protection.
Powder Skirts: Powder skirts attach to your jacket, preventing snow from entering your pants.
Leg Zips: Leg zippers allow you to easily put on and take off your pants over ski boots.
Recco Reflectors: Recco reflectors enhance your safety by making you detectable by search and rescue teams in case of an emergency.
